Latest election result
Candidate result data from the Parliament Members API.
LD Gain
Lewes
Turnout 53,173
|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|
| James MacCleary | LD Liberal Democrat | 26,895 | 50.6 % |
| Maria Caulfield | Con Conservative | 14,271 | 26.8 % |
| Bernard Brown | RUK Reform UK | 6,335 | 11.9 % |
| Danny Sweeney | Lab Labour | 3,574 | 6.7 % |
| Paul Keene | Green Green Party | 1,869 | 3.5 % |
| Rowena Easton | SDP Social Democratic Party | 229 | 0.4 % |
